SHELL := /bin/bash
BINARY ?= awesome-docker
GO ?= go
CMD_PACKAGE := ./cmd/awesome-docker
INTERNAL_PACKAGES := ./internal/...
WEBSITE_OUTPUT := website/index.html
HEALTH_CACHE := config/health_cache.yaml
HEALTH_REPORT_MD := HEALTH_REPORT.md
HEALTH_REPORT_JSON := HEALTH_REPORT.json
GO_SOURCES := $(shell find cmd internal -type f -name '*.go')
BUILD_INPUTS := $(GO_SOURCES) go.mod go.sum
WEBSITE_INPUTS := README.md config/website.tmpl.html
HEALTH_INPUTS := README.md config/exclude.yaml
.DEFAULT_GOAL := help
.PHONY: help \
build rebuild clean \
fmt test test-race \
lint lint-fix check check-pr validate website \
guard-github-token health health-cache \
report report-json report-file report-json-file health-report \
workflow-dev workflow-pr workflow-maint workflow-ci
help: ## Show the full local workflow and available targets
@echo "awesome-docker Makefile"
@echo
@echo "Workflows:"
@echo " make workflow-dev # local iteration (fmt + test + lint + check-pr + website)"
@echo " make workflow-pr # recommended before opening/updating a PR"
@echo " make workflow-maint # repository maintenance (health + JSON report)"
@echo " make workflow-ci # CI-equivalent checks"
@echo
@echo "Core targets:"
@echo " make build # build CLI binary"
@echo " make test # run internal Go tests"
@echo " make lint # validate README formatting/content rules"
@echo " make check # check links (uses GITHUB_TOKEN when set)"
@echo " make validate # run PR validation (lint + check --pr)"
@echo " make website # generate website/index.html"
@echo " make report-file # generate HEALTH_REPORT.md"
@echo " make report-json-file# generate HEALTH_REPORT.json"
@echo " make health # refresh health cache (requires GITHUB_TOKEN)"
@echo " make report # print markdown health report"
@echo " make report-json # print full JSON health report"
@echo
@echo "Generated artifacts:"
@echo " $(BINARY)"
@echo " $(WEBSITE_OUTPUT)"
@echo " $(HEALTH_CACHE)"
@echo " $(HEALTH_REPORT_MD)"
@echo " $(HEALTH_REPORT_JSON)"
$(BINARY): $(BUILD_INPUTS)
$(GO) build -o $(BINARY) $(CMD_PACKAGE)
build: $(BINARY) ## Build CLI binary
rebuild: clean build ## Rebuild from scratch
clean: ## Remove generated binary
rm -f $(BINARY) $(HEALTH_REPORT_MD) $(HEALTH_REPORT_JSON)
fmt: ## Format Go code
$(GO) fmt ./...
test: ## Run internal unit tests
$(GO) test $(INTERNAL_PACKAGES) -v
test-race: ## Run internal tests with race detector
$(GO) test $(INTERNAL_PACKAGES) -race
lint: build ## Validate README formatting/content rules
./$(BINARY) lint
lint-fix: build ## Auto-fix lint issues when possible
./$(BINARY) lint --fix
check: build ## Check links (GitHub checks enabled when GITHUB_TOKEN is set)
./$(BINARY) check
check-pr: build ## Check links in PR mode (external links only)
./$(BINARY) check --pr
validate: build ## Run PR validation (lint + check --pr)
./$(BINARY) validate
$(WEBSITE_OUTPUT): $(BINARY) $(WEBSITE_INPUTS)
./$(BINARY) build
website: $(WEBSITE_OUTPUT) ## Generate website from README
guard-github-token:
@if [ -z "$$GITHUB_TOKEN" ]; then \
echo "GITHUB_TOKEN is required for this target."; \
echo "Set it with: export GITHUB_TOKEN=<token>"; \
exit 1; \
fi
$(HEALTH_CACHE): guard-github-token $(BINARY) $(HEALTH_INPUTS)
./$(BINARY) health
health-cache: $(HEALTH_CACHE) ## Update config/health_cache.yaml
health: ## Refresh health cache from GitHub metadata
@$(MAKE) --no-print-directory -B health-cache
report: build ## Print markdown health report from cache
./$(BINARY) report
report-json: build ## Print full health report as JSON
./$(BINARY) report --json
$(HEALTH_REPORT_MD): $(BINARY) $(HEALTH_CACHE)
./$(BINARY) report > $(HEALTH_REPORT_MD)
report-file: $(HEALTH_REPORT_MD) ## Generate HEALTH_REPORT.md from cache
$(HEALTH_REPORT_JSON): $(BINARY) $(HEALTH_CACHE)
./$(BINARY) report --json > $(HEALTH_REPORT_JSON)
report-json-file: $(HEALTH_REPORT_JSON) ## Generate HEALTH_REPORT.json from cache
health-report: health report-file ## Refresh health cache then generate HEALTH_REPORT.md
browse: build ## Launch interactive TUI browser
./$(BINARY) browse
workflow-dev: fmt test lint check-pr website ## Full local development workflow
workflow-pr: fmt test validate ## Recommended workflow before opening a PR
workflow-maint: health report-json-file ## Weekly maintenance workflow
workflow-ci: test validate ## CI-equivalent validation workflow
update-ga:
ratchet upgrade .github/workflows/*
update-go:
go get -u go@latest
go get -u ./...
go mod tidy
